稀土赋能,包钢耐磨钢实现全规格跨越
Nei Meng Gu Ri Bao· 2025-08-19 09:27
Core Viewpoint - The company has successfully optimized the production process of rare earth wear-resistant steel, enhancing product performance and expanding its thickness specifications, positioning itself as a leader in the industry [1][3]. Group 1: Production and Technology - The company has produced over 4,000 tons of thin specification rare earth wear-resistant steel and 3,000 tons of thick specification products this year [1]. - The production line has achieved batch production and full coverage of rare earth wear-resistant steel ranging from 8mm to 60mm in thickness [1][3]. - The company has adjusted the form, method, and quantity of rare earth element addition to meet the growing market demand for both thin and thick specification products [3]. Group 2: Product Applications and Performance - The thin specification steel plates are designed for use in mining vehicle compartments, offering excellent weldability and low-temperature impact toughness suitable for harsh mining environments [3]. - The thick specification products have overcome quality challenges such as cracking, achieved through the combination of rare earth elements and hardening elements to enhance toughness and longevity [3]. - The company's rare earth wear-resistant steel has gained popularity among major domestic coal machinery manufacturers, leading to a steady increase in orders [5]. Group 3: Market Impact - The rare earth wear-resistant steel rails have been applied in heavy-load railways such as Daqin and Shenhua, significantly extending rail lifespan and reducing maintenance costs [5]. - The high wear-resistant rare earth steel used in equipment like scraper conveyors and mining trucks has improved compressive strength by over 80%, receiving high recognition from both domestic and international customers [5].
